`org-fill-paragraph' is backed up by Org Element
* lisp/org.el (org-fill-paragraph): Rewrite function using `org-element-at-point'. * lisp/org-element.el (org-element-fill-paragraph): Remove function. * testing/lisp/test-org-element.el: Remove test. * testing/lisp/test-org.el: Add test.
